This 15ml sunscreen was one of the complimentary gifts when I bought Estee Lauder products quite some time ago. I am quite impressed that it boast of quite high sun protection factor and with PA+++ too.

As you may know, SPF refers to the amount of protection from UVB rays which causes burning on the skin.
PA protects against UVA rays which causes aging. Hence the more "plus" on the PA refers to a better sunscreen protection against UVA rays.

In this sunscreen, I can see that I will be in safe hands since it has SPF50 and PA+++. However, usually such sunscreens tends to fall into the greasy texture category so how does this UV protector fares then?

The texture is surprisingly less greasy than what I would have associated with SPF50. It falls between light to medium greasy texture. However the scent is geared towards the sunblock fragrance which can be a huge turn-off for some people.

It does not absorb into the skin that fast, leaving a sticky film after my moisturiser for a while. Oh, but there is no white cast though, if thats your concern.

However, its not on my list of favourite sunscreen though, as I still prefer something that is lightweight and without any greasy or sticky feel but I definitely do feel reassured by its high protection factor.
